Marquez Takes the Top Spot

In the second MotoGP practice session held at the Circuit of the Americas in Texas, Marc Marquez demonstrated his unparalleled skill and determination, securing the top position on the classification charts. The Spaniard’s performance was nothing short of remarkable, as he consistently delivered a series of incredible laps throughout the session.

Impressive Lap Time

Marquez’s best lap time of 2:02.929 seconds was significantly ahead of his competitors, with Fabio Di Giannantonio trailing 0.736 seconds behind. This gap showcased Marquez’s dominance in wet conditions, which had previously affected timings during the first practice earlier in the day. The results of this session reaffirm Marquez’s reputation as a leading force in MotoGP.

Impact of Weather Conditions

The wet weather played a crucial role in influencing the lap times observed during the initial practice session. However, despite no rainfall during the second practice, the track remained damp, presenting a challenging landscape for the riders. Marquez’s ability to adapt and excel in these conditions speaks volumes about his talent and professionalism.
